Usually the problems im seeing indicate ph invalance but in this case I believe it might be due to nutrient lockout. Your plants seem very young to be fed 900ppm. You can do 900 last week or 2 of veg and 900 even then is max with little co2 augmentation. Try flushing it with ph water and some root cleaner and stress reliever. I personally use athenas for flush and nutriboost for stress. Those might help. But i would recommend back to back flushes with the correct ph.
